World Premiere of "Joe's Place: The Documentary"

Filmmaker Matt Sielback's documentary tells the story about Joe's Place, a home which provides shelter, in a supervised nurturing environment for homeless teenage boys in the Maplewood Richmond Heights School District. The film is narrated by David Oyelowo ("The Last King of Scotland"). A wine reception will be held at Sunnen, 7910 Manchester, following the screening. Tickets are $10 for the film only, $35 for the film and wine reception. Proceeds go to support Joe's Place.
